Alexander Affleck formally known as Tiblan, a recording artist, record producer, and artistic songwriter from Salt Lake City, Utah, has been making a name for himself. He’s known as the white boy who speaks Kreyol. He has always been passionate about music but started recording officially in 2020. The ultimate goal? Creating timeless and incredibly appealing music, something his fanbase applauds him for. In late 2021, he decided to change his stage name to AJ Affleck. He released his debut single, Asweya, in September 2021. The ominous, Magic Touch-produced track also features Percutant. This song is a must listen and definitely not to be slept on. What was it like growing up in your hometown?
I loved it! But becoming an artist/creator isn’t normal and can be looked down on.
How long have you been making music?
Since I can remember
What was your first song/project?
A song called Kote w ye in collaboration with the artist dug g
Who’s your inspiration?
J Balvin, Kodak
How do you set yourselves apart from other bands or singers?
No one is doing what I do. There isn’t a white boy on the planet that can speak Kreyol, French, and Spanish.
What all comes with your artistry and tell us about your creative process?
It all starts with my thoughts, turn my ideas into a story, the story becomes a masterpiece.
What made you want to release your new song “Asweya?”
I’m the first of my kind to do it. No one’s out here dropping tracks in Kreyol. No white boy is going to port-au-prince to collab with an artist but me.
Since your career began, what would you say is your favorite highlight?
Connecting with artists like Young Thug or even having Bobby Shmurda come to my hometown to visit me.
What advice would you offer aspiring performers?
Just go for it. Stop caring what anyone thinks, do what gives you energy. Life is too short to think/care how others feel
What are you currently working on?
Decentralized Music Platform, and a few new tracks.
Who would you want to collaborate with within the near future?
Kodak. Plain and Simple
Did COVID change your career for better or worse?
For the better. Made me workout side the box.
